Motorcycle insurance agents in Northborough, Massachusetts help riders find policies that comply with state law. Massachusetts requires all motorcyclists to carry liability insurance with minimum limits of 20/40/5. Local agents can explain coverage options like comprehensive and collision for your specific bike.

What Does a Motorcycle Insurance Agent in Northborough Cost?

Motorcycle insurance costs in Massachusetts vary based on factors like your age, riding experience, bike type, and coverage limits. A basic liability policy for a standard motorcycle might cost between 200 and 500 dollars per year. Full coverage with comprehensive and collision can range from 500 to 1,500 dollars annually. What are the minimum insurance requirements for motorcycles in Massachusetts?
Massachusetts law requires motorcycle liability insurance with at least 20/40/5 coverage. This means 20,000 dollars per person for bodily injury, 40,000 dollars per accident for bodily injury, and 5,000 dollars for property damage.
Do I need uninsured motorist coverage on my motorcycle policy in Massachusetts?
Yes, Massachusetts requires uninsured motorist coverage on all motorcycle policies. This covers you if you are hit by a driver without insurance. The minimum limit is 20,000 dollars per person and 40,000 dollars per accident.
Can I get motorcycle insurance with a suspended license in Northborough?
It is very difficult to get motorcycle insurance with a suspended license in Massachusetts. Most insurers require a valid license to issue a policy. You may need to speak with a local agent about your specific situation.
